Nevada Supreme Court

Ruag Ammotec Gmbh v. Archon Firearms

November 16, 2023

Summary

The Nevada Supreme Court held that a nonsignatory to an arbitration agreement may compel another nonsignatory to arbitrate if it establishes both a right to enforce the agreement and a contractual or equitable basis for compelling arbitration. The court further held that contract formation questions involving nonsignatories must be decided by the court, while scope questions are delegated to the arbitrator when a binding agreement unquestionably exists and the delegation is clear. It reversed both orders denying arbitration and remanded for further proceedings applying these principles.
